Transaction 98639cd5223694a7487a5d48aba4e659182b01e706496f4e3fd547b1d3ccaab0

50 Input
1 Outputs
  • 98639cd5223694a7487a5d48aba4e659182b01e706496f4e3fd547b1d3ccaab0:0
  • value  56857315
    address  16Cpk9Dw1t58NYLZh8EQp9u9HkQgD7Kk3y